The understanding of the concepts "rural areas", "rural municipality" and "rural region" has passed through a certain development. In the background of this development is the global economy with its negative impact on social and ecological systems in individual countries. The troubles connected witn a considerable spatial a imbalance have emerged mainly in the developed countries. Spatial approaches to solving the problems of rural areas have their roots in the above-mentioned processes. They evolved from purely sectional understanding through spatially-sectional comprehension (at present represented by the European Union's approach) to purely spatial concepts as presented on OECD studies. The theory of rural areas and its methodological procedures and instruments, too, are being developed in accordance with historical development
